Ole Miss Rebels Backup Quarterback Austin Simmons Works Out With Miami Dolphins Wide Receiver Jaylen Waddle

Simmons is the Ole Miss Rebels’ backup quarterback behind Jaxson Dart. He just uploaded a video on Twitter about working out with Miami Dolphins wide receiver Jaylen Waddle.

Austin Simmons is currently undergoing treatment to prepare for the 2024 collegiate football season after spraining his UCL during conference play in baseball. Simmons elected to rehab his injury rather than have surgery.

He is presently a freshman and will start his sophomore season in 2024. Simmons, a Moore Haven, Florida native, is 6’3″ and weighs 195 pounds. He is a left-handed thrower.

In his final year of high school, he passed 3,253 yards and 27 touchdowns. Austin Simmons will most likely not play during his sophomore season unless Jaxson Dart is injured or the Rebels are in a lot of blowouts and he is on mop-up duty.

Simmons might be the starting quarterback for this program in 2025. He will learn a lot from Jaxson Dart in 2024 when he joins the Ole Miss Rebels as a signal caller. However, Austin Simmons’ workout with Jaylen Waddle drew a lot of attention because Waddle attended another SEC school, the Alabama Crimson Tide.
